REPORTED MISSING
PILOT AND LIEUTENANT
SEARCH FOR R.X.Z.A.F. PLANE (P.A.) WELLINGTON, this day. An aircraft of the R.N.Z.A.F. engaged in co-operation with a Home Guard unit yesterday m_ ning, has been reported missing. The pilot was Pilot Officer Mason Irvine Elliott, and with him as a passenger was Lieutenant Harold Francis Bollard. An extensive search for the machine is being maintained. The wives of the missing men—Mrs. K. Elliott and Mrs. H, E. Bollard— reside in Wellington.
